Output 705ec8b5054766cde6112d281dcf5a393f00051e6e12f0443484737b6d499f5a:25

value
659589
script pubkey
OP_0 OP_PUSHBYTES_20 c47c7ebc475b055d8d3d33b4be0dd533c96a4eb7
address
bc1qc378a0z8tvz4mrfaxw6turw4x0yk5n4hyzz7gu
transaction
705ec8b5054766cde6112d281dcf5a393f00051e6e12f0443484737b6d499f5a
spent
true